博学电脑编程:从入门到精通的全面指南177
## 简介
电脑编程已成为现代社会的必备技能,因为它为无数行业和领域创造了新的可能性。从Web开发到人工智能,编程知识已成为推动创新和解决现实世界问题的关键。这篇知识博文旨在为初学者提供一个全面指南,帮助他们踏上电脑编程的精彩旅程。
## 基础概念
1. 编程语言
编程语言是电脑与人类交流的语言。它们允许开发人员编写一系列指令,指示电脑执行特定任务。最流行的编程语言包括Python、Java、C++和JavaScript。
2. 数据类型
数据类型定义了编程语言中数据的性质。常见的数据类型包括整数、浮点数、字符串和布尔值。理解数据类型是编写可靠且有效的代码的关键。
3. 变量和常量
变量用于存储数据并可以在程序执行过程中更改,而常量存储不可更改的值。变量和常量是编程中必不可少的元素,有助于组织和管理数据。
## 核心概念
1. 控制流
控制流结构决定了程序中代码执行的顺序。条件语句(例如 if-else 语句)和循环语句(例如 for 和 while 循环)用于控制程序流程。
2. 函数
函数是可重用的代码块,可执行特定的任务。函数提高了代码的可复用性和可维护性。
3. 对象和类
面向对象编程(OOP)是一种编程范例,将数据和方法组织成称为对象的实体。类是对象的蓝图,定义它们的属性和行为。OOP 是构建复杂软件系统的重要概念。
## 高级主题
1. 数据结构
数据结构用于以高效的方式组织数据。常见的结构包括数组、链表、栈和队列。理解数据结构对于优化程序性能至关重要。
2. 算法
算法是一组解决特定问题的明确步骤。算法的效率和复杂性是计算机科学的重要考虑因素。
3. 设计模式
设计模式是已建立的解决方案,可用于解决常见的编程问题。了解设计模式可以提高代码的可重用性和可维护性。
## 学习路径
1. 选择一门编程语言
对于初学者来说,选择一门易于学习且在广泛应用的编程语言很重要。Python、Java 和 JavaScript 是不错的选择。
2. 找到学习资源
有无数在线课程、教程和书籍可用于学习编程。寻找适合您学习风格和目标的资源。
3. 实践、实践、再实践
编程是一项实践性技能。尽可能多地编写代码,解决问题并从中吸取教训是至关重要的。
## 常见挑战
1. 语法错误
语法错误是最常见的编程挑战之一。它们是由不正确的语法(例如缺少分号)引起的,并且会阻止程序执行。
2. 逻辑错误
逻辑错误发生在代码语法正确但未按照预期执行时。这些错误更难调试,通常需要仔细检查程序逻辑。
3. 性能问题
性能问题源于代码执行效率低下。了解数据结构和算法对于优化程序性能至关重要。
## 职业前景
精通编程为各种行业提供了广泛的职业机会。从软件工程师和Web开发人员到数据科学家和机器学习专家,编程技能备受追捧。
## 结论
电脑编程是一个令人着迷且有益的领域,为个人和社会带来了无限的可能性。通过遵循本指南中概述的步骤,初学者可以踏上编程之旅,掌握关键概念并为成功的职业生涯奠定基础。记住,实践是进步之母,不断学习和探索是成为一名博学电脑编程员的关键。
2025-02-16
上一篇:旌阳区电脑编程培训机构推荐
下一篇:程序员必知的计算机编程思想!
最新文章
12-13 05:18
12-12 23:44
12-12 20:27
12-12 16:43
12-12 16:23
热门文章
02-16 11:44
02-15 09:51
02-13 17:59
10-18 05:51
09-02 16:14
【零基础入门】你的BOC电脑也能编程!从小白到代码高手,一份全面学习指南
https://pcww.cn/102640.html
新电脑上手指南:文件压缩与解压全攻略,让你的电脑高效整洁!
https://pcww.cn/102639.html
告别网络卡顿!超详细电脑网络体检与故障排除秘籍
https://pcww.cn/102638.html
电脑视频音频完美接入调音台:提升直播、会议与录音音质的秘诀
https://pcww.cn/102637.html
从0到1:揭秘电脑硬件开发全流程,小白也能看懂的图解指南!
https://pcww.cn/102636.html
热门文章
程序员必知的计算机编程思想!
https://pcww.cn/50079.html
电脑编程 视频教程入门
https://pcww.cn/49342.html
掌握电脑编程的必读之书:从入门到精通
https://pcww.cn/48190.html
告别卡顿!编程专业电脑组装与配置深度解析
https://pcww.cn/98815.html
大洼县电脑编程课程深度解析:从入门到进阶,成就你的编程梦想
https://pcww.cn/95513.html